Why is the rabbit always late in Alice in Wonderland?

The White Rabbit is the first Wonderland character Alice encounters. … Alice follows him when he hurries into his hole and thereby enters Wonderland. He appears to be late for his job with the Duchess.

What is the White Rabbit in the Matrix?

Dujour (also known as the White Rabbit Girl) was a young woman in Goth apparel who visited Neo with her boyfriend, Choi, at his apartment to pick some illegal software that Neo wrote in his spare time for extra money. She is portrayed in The Matrix by Australian actress Ada Nicodemou.

Who does the White Rabbit mistake Alice for?

The White Rabbit mistakes Alice for his housemaid, Mary Ann, and commands her to go to his house and fetch his things. Startled by the Rabbit’s demands, Alice obeys and soon finds his house.

Is Alice in Wonderland syndrome?

Alice in Wonderland syndrome (AIWS) is a rare neurological disorder characterized by distortions of visual perception, the body image, and the experience of time. People may see things smaller than they are, feel their body alter in size or experience any of the syndrome’s numerous other symptoms.
